Last week we shared an article on a hiring window presented by layoffs in several economic sectors. Economic news this week continues to focus on the potential banking crisis; consequently, reporting on the employment situation is not making the news.
This week we focus on keeping the employees you have.
One of the biggest challenges we all face is retaining new workers, mainly from generation Z. Fewer workers are available since this generation is much smaller than the Millennial generation. Many argue that this generation is fragile; we addressed that in a January article on our blog page.
Experience shows we have always struggled to bring new generations into our work cultures. Our Wiley research colleague, Mark Scullard, PhD, attributes this to the human condition of insecurity. You can read his insight here in a white paper titled “The Invisible Drain Your Company’s Culture.”
Insecurity is a severe distraction to becoming a member of a team. It impacts productivity, conflict, and retention as new workers try to find their way through the employment haze. Using the right assessment tool and teaching employees to recognize their strengths and address differences with others is an affordable way to improve culture. It reduces insecurity and enhances a sense of belonging. You don’t have a functioning culture without this first step.
